Thanatin TFA is an inducible cationic antimicrobial peptide. Thanatin TFA s a pathogen-inducible single-disulfide-bond-containing β-hairpin AMP. Thanatin TFA displays broad-spectrum activity against both Gram-negative and Gram-positive bacteria as well as against various species of fungi with MICs of 0.3-40 µM, 0.6-40 µM and 0.6-20 µM, respectively. Thanatin TFA has the property of competitive replacement of divalent cations from bacterial outer membrane (OM), leading to OM disruption.

Thanatin TFA is strongly cationic (pI of 10.48) and contains a distinct short eight-residue basic loop created through a disulfide bond formation between residues Cys11 and Cys18 at the C-terminus. [1].
Thanatin TFA exhibits potent inhibitory effect on the growth of all New Delhi metallo-β-lactamase-1 (NDM-1)-producing E. coli and K. pneumoniae strains at 0.4-3.2 μM of the minimum inhibitory concentration (MIC) values[2].

Thanatin (1, 3, 6 mg/kg; ip; at 1 and 6 h) TFA protects mice infected with NDM-1-producing E. coli[2].
